Transaction 25d725abb835d3a16b73975994ad2945822423e7243e8eee2d2561fa588f4f88

1 Input
2 Outputs
  • 25d725abb835d3a16b73975994ad2945822423e7243e8eee2d2561fa588f4f88:0
  • value  2228175
    address  3CfwZ1Jhh6hjyQS6iXoqGbaVi2aHsCDssp
  • 25d725abb835d3a16b73975994ad2945822423e7243e8eee2d2561fa588f4f88:1
  • value  134829401
    address  19zu7zdkaHcdwi7bx98EXjDUXkfqfkvoLW